Archdale City, North Carolina


Archdale City, Randolph and Guilford counties, North Carolina is a city located in the Southern Region (South Atlantic) of United States. The population of the city was 9014 as per the 2000 census data. The city's estimated population as of July 2008 was 9332, It is the 76th largest by population in the U.S. state of North Carolina. The city encompasses an area of 7.83 miē (20.28 kmē), making it North Carolina's 104th largest by total area.

As of the census of 2000, there were 9014 residents, 3743 households, and 2622 families in the city. The population density was 1151.8 people per square mile (444.71/kmē), it is North Carolina's 152nd most densely populated city. There were 3986 housing units at an average density of 509.1 per square mile (196.56/kmē). The average household size was 2.38 people, and the average family size was 2.87 people. In the city the population is diverse age-wise, with 23.2% under the age of 18, 8.3% from 18 to 24, 32.4% from 25 to 44, 23.5% from 45 to 64, and 12.6% who were 65 or older. For every 100 females there were 93.2 males. For every 100 females age 18 and over, there were 90.2 males. The median age of the city's population was 36.7 years, The median age of males and females living in Archdale City was 35.6 and 38 years respectively. The racial or ethnic makeup of the city was 93.2% White, 2.75% Black or African American, 0.47% American Indian, 2.04% Asian, 0.01% Native Hawaiian, 0.8% from two or more races and 0.73% Other races.

The median income for a household in the city was $41693, making its North Carolina's 153rd highest city by median household income. The median income for a family in the city was $50245, it would be the 145th highest city by median family income in the U.S. state of North Carolina. The per capita income for the city was $20424, making its North Carolina's 177th highest city by per capita income. The median income of city was $24253, The median income for males was $30371, compared to $19739 for females.

In 2000, 1963 pupils and students, of which 48.4% are male and 51.6% are female, 21.78% of the total population, are in the education system. Of which, percentage of enrollment student are in, 5.55% nursery or pri school, 5.55% kindergarten, 50.48% elementary school, 23.13% high school and 15.28% College graduate school.
